Trust Wallet(トラストウォレット)で安全に資産を守るためのヒント
更新日:2024年6月
はじめに
近年、ブロックチェーン技術の進展とともに、仮想通貨やデジタル資産の管理が日常生活に浸透してきました。その中でも、ユーザーインターフェースの使いやすさと高いセキュリティを兼ね備えた「Trust Wallet(トラストウォレット)」は、多くのユーザーから広く支持されています。しかし、便利な一方で、資産を守るための注意点やリスク管理の知識が不足していると、重大な損失につながる可能性があります。本稿では、Trust Walletを安全に利用するための実践的なヒントと専門的なアドバイスを詳細に解説します。
Trust Walletとは?
Trust Walletは、2018年にリリースされた非中央集権型のマルチチェーンウォレットです。スマートフォンアプリとして提供されており、Ethereum、Binance Smart Chain、Polygon、Solana、Bitcoinなど、多数のブロックチェーンネットワークに対応しています。最も特徴的なのは、ユーザーが完全に自身の鍵(プライベートキー)を保持できる点です。この仕組みにより、信頼性の高い自己所有型ウォレット(self-custody wallet)として評価されています。
また、Trust Walletは、DApp(分散型アプリケーション)との連携も容易であり、ステーキング、レンディング、NFTの取引など、さまざまなデジタル資産の活用が可能です。これらの利便性は魅力的ですが、同時にユーザー自身が資産の管理責任を持つことを意味しており、万全のセキュリティ対策が求められます。
重要なセキュリティ原則:プライベートキーの管理
Trust Walletの最大の強みは、ユーザーがプライベートキーを直接管理できることです。しかし、これは非常に大きな責任を伴います。プライベートキーは、ウォレット内のすべての資産にアクセスするための唯一のパスワードのようなものであり、漏洩すれば資産の盗難に直結します。
以下の点に注意してください:
- 決してオンラインに保存しない:プライベートキーをメール、クラウドストレージ、またはメッセージアプリに保存してはいけません。これらはハッキングや誤操作のリスクが高いです。
- 物理的に保管する:紙に印刷して、安全な場所(例:金庫、防災用の引き出し)に保管するのが最も確実です。ただし、湿気や火災のリスクにも注意が必要です。
- バックアップの確認:ウォレットの初期設定時に生成される「マネーパスフレーズ(12語または24語)」は、プライベートキーの代替として機能します。これを正しく記録し、複数回の検証を行うことが不可欠です。
特に注意すべきは、「マネーパスフレーズの再入力」と「正確な順序」です。一度間違った順序で入力すると、元のウォレットに戻せないため、慎重な確認が必須です。
悪意あるフィッシング攻撃からの防御
フィッシング攻撃は、仮想通貨ウォレットユーザーにとって最も一般的な脅威の一つです。悪意のある第三者が、公式サイトやアプリに似た偽のページを作成し、ユーザーのログイン情報やマネーパスフレーズを盗み取ろうとする手法です。
Trust Walletの公式サイトは「https://trustwallet.com」のみです。他のドメイン(例:trust-wallet.com、truswallet.appなど)はすべて不正なものである可能性があります。
以下のような手口に注意しましょう:
- 「ウォレットのアップデートが必要です」というメールや通知が届く。
- 「無料のトークンプレゼント」や「高額な報酬」を提示するリンクが含まれている。
- 「すぐに行動しなければ資産が失われます」という緊急感を煽る内容。
こうしたメッセージに釣られてリンクをクリックしたり、情報を入力したりしないようにしてください。公式アプリは、Google Play StoreおよびApple App Storeからのみ配布されています。サードパーティのストアからダウンロードすることは極めて危険です。
アプリの信頼性と最新バージョンの維持
Trust Wallet自体の信頼性は非常に高いですが、アプリのバージョンが古いか、改ざんされたバージョンをインストールしている場合、セキュリティリスクが生じます。特に、Android端末の場合は、Google Play以外のアプリストアからインストールした場合、マルウェアが埋め込まれている可能性があります。
定期的にアプリの更新を確認し、最新バージョンにアップデートすることが重要です。更新には、セキュリティパッチや脆弱性修正が含まれており、過去に発生した不具合を防ぐ役割を果たします。
また、アプリのインストール後は、以下のチェックを行ってください:
- 開発者名が「Trust Wallet」であること。
- Google Play / App Storeでの評価が5段階中4.5以上であること。
- レビュー欄に「詐欺」「不具合」などの批判が多くないこと。
ネットワークの選択とトランザクションの安全性
Trust Walletは複数のブロックチェーンに対応していますが、各ネットワークの手数料やスピード、セキュリティ特性が異なります。適切なネットワークを選択することで、無駄なコストや遅延を回避できます。
例えば、Ethereumネットワークは高いセキュリティを持ちますが、トランザクション手数料(ガス代)が変動しやすいという特徴があります。一方、BSC(Binance Smart Chain)やPolygonは低コスト・高速処理が特徴ですが、一部のプロジェクトではリスクが高くなる可能性もあります。
トランザクションを送信する前に、以下の点を確認してください:
- 正しい送信先のアドレスを入力しているか。
- 送金額が正しいか。
- ネットワークのガス代が予算内にあるか。
- 送金先が信頼できるサービス(例:公式エクスチェンジ、公式プロジェクト)か。
誤送金は取り消すことができないため、慎重な確認が必須です。特に、長くて見づらいアドレスの場合、コピー&ペーストではなく、スキャン機能(QRコード読み取り)を使うことでミスを防げます。
外部サービスとの連携におけるリスク管理
Trust Walletは、DAppとの連携をサポートしており、ゲームや金融サービスを利用できる利便性があります。しかし、これらのサービスはすべて第三者によって運営されており、内部にセキュリティリスクが潜むことがあります。
連携する際には、以下の点を厳格にチェックしてください:
- 公式のウェブサイトやドメインが存在するか。
- 開発チームの情報や背景が明確か。
- ユーザーの資金がウォレット外に移動していないか(例:コントラクトに資産がロックされているか)。
- 過去にセキュリティ事故が報告されていないか。
特に「ステーキング」や「レンディング」サービスを利用する場合、資産がスマートコントラクト上に置かれることになります。これにより、契約内容の理解が不十分なまま参加すると、損失のリスクが高まります。事前にスマートコントラクトのコードを確認する(または専門家に相談する)ことも有効です。
個人情報の保護とセキュリティ習慣の徹底
Trust Wallet自体は、ユーザーの個人情報を収集しません。しかし、アプリの使用環境や周辺の行動が、個人情報の流出やアカウント乗っ取りの原因になることがあります。
以下の習慣を日常的に実践しましょう:
- スマートフォンに強力なパスワードや指紋認証を設定する。
- 不要なアプリやブラウザ拡張機能をアンインストールする。
- 公共のWi-Fi経由でウォレットの操作を避ける。
- 定期的にバックアップファイルを確認し、復旧テストを行う。
さらに、複数のウォレットを分けて使うことも推奨されます。たとえば、日常的な支払いには小さな金額のウォレットを使い、長期保有の資産は別途のセキュアなウォレットに保管する「分離戦略」です。これにより、万一の被害範囲を限定できます。
トラブル時の対応方法
万が一、ウォレットのアクセスができなくなった場合、または不審な取引が行われた場合、以下の手順で対応してください:
- まず、自分のマネーパスフレーズやバックアップを確認し、ウォレットを復元できるか試す。
- 問題が解決しない場合、Trust Walletの公式サポートに問い合わせる(公式サイトの「Contact Us」より)。
- 不正取引が確認された場合は、関係するブロックチェーンの監視ツール(例:Etherscan, BscScan)でトランザクション履歴を調査し、証拠を残す。
- 必要に応じて、警察や消費者センターに相談する。
ただし、仮想通貨の性質上、一旦取引が確定すると取り消しは不可能です。そのため、事前の予防が何よりも重要です。
まとめ
Trust Walletは、高度なセキュリティと使いやすさを兼ね備えた優れたデジタル資産管理ツールです。しかし、その利便性はユーザーの責任と知識に大きく依存しています。本稿で紹介したポイント——プライベートキーの厳重な管理、フィッシング攻撃への警戒、アプリの信頼性の確認、ネットワーク選択の慎重さ、外部サービスとの連携におけるリスク評価、そして個人情報保護の徹底——これらすべてを意識し、日々の習慣として実行することで、資産の安全は大幅に向上します。
仮想通貨は未来の金融インフラの一部であり、その管理は個人の財務の安定に直結します。安心して利用するためにも、知識と注意深さを常に持ち続けましょう。信頼できるツールと、自分自身のリスク管理意識が、真の資産保護の基盤となるのです。